Covid 19: New Omicron infections jump by 1500 in 24-hour period


Yesterday the Ministry of Health reported 3923 new Omicron cases across New Zealand. Today's cases released after 1pm dipped under yesterday's tally but still registered a high 3575 infections over a 24-hour period. The last time the single-day number of cases was around 4000 was August 17, a month before Covid restrictions ended. This week the ministry reported 16,399 cases over the past week - an increase of about 2000 infections in seven days.
